You may be interested to note that, while Claustrophobia and Paralyzing Grasp are the baseline current versions of this effect, Khans of Tarkir brings a cheaper take on it that's a bit like Merseine but still common: Singing Bell Strike.

Huh, didn't know the effect was going common. It seems a bit nastier than blue usually gets.
It's basically Dark Banishing in blue. Every colour needs common removal (well, green gets Savage Punch). Blue gets bounce, counter, and lockdown (either "doesn't untap" like the above examples, or "abilities can't be activated", or both on the same card like Encrust).
